Titanic (Adj.)
Pronunciation: /taɪˈtænɪk/
Word Meaning:
- Titanic means of exceptional size, strength, or power.
- It is often used metaphorically to describe something as immense, monumental, or colossal.
Uses in Sentence:
- The Titanic ship was hailed as the most titanic vessel of its time.
- The company’s CEO had a titanic presence in the industry, commanding respect and admiration.
Synonyms:
- Enormous, colossal, gigantic, mammoth, huge
- Monumental, massive, formidable, immense, substantial
Antonyms:
- Tiny, minuscule, diminutive, small, miniature
- Insignificant, trivial, minor, negligible, puny
